Matching Marks
The Badminton story-arc finally catches up with Stede in 109 and he is forced to sign the Act of Grace. Ed is caught up also, and chooses to sign the Act partly to save Stede’s life. We know it’s a pseudo marriage contract, making their individual marks of commitment for ten-years, a lifetime then. Ed does so willingly; but later, Stede feels the guilt of Ed’s perceived sacrifice.
As a mirror to 109, the Ned Low story-arc finally catches up with Ed in 206. This time, Stede is caught up in Ed’s mess. We see matching marks again, this time by way of torture-branding. It’s a subversion of the face-slashing during matelotage. A more painful and dangerous mirroring of 109. This time Ed feels the guilt; but we know Stede would remain by Ed’s side here even given a choice, just as Ed remained committed to Stede in Act of Grace.
Both blame themselves for the other’s sacrifice and the subsequent fallout. They have marked or blemished their loved one with their faults.
The ‘ruined’ one interestingly is the catalyst for moving the relationship forward each time. It’s as if the development in their character allows them to be braver, truer to who they are and what they want.
The ‘ruinee’ is the one to run subsequently; partly because of the belief they’ve destroyed their loved one, but also because the change causes them to run smack into their own unresolved trauma. They appropriate the other’s personal journey as a commentary on their own perceived flaws:
I am soft, and have therefore made him soft
I am violent, and he is violent now because of me
None of this is true. Ed was attracted to softness before he met Stede. Stede was drawn to aspects of violence before he met Ed. And neither of them is wholly soft or particularly violent, nor are they responsible for the other’s moving towards one aspect or the other.
They realise finally the influences they have on each other is, for the most part, positive. They’re good for each other. They don’t need to be whole or fully-healed to be together. Healing takes a lifetime, and they can do so alongside their developing relationship. They need also to recognise the other has agency over their own character growth, and to learn to not talk past each other. It won’t always be an easy straight road, but they love each other enough to succeed.
They’re both soft, gentle men who will commit violence to protect those they love. And it’s meeting the other which has allowed them to go on a journey of self-discovery; not through imposed changes, but by giving each the room to grow. The only lasting mark, the only mark that is true, is the mark of love they’ve left on the other. A mark that gives them space to breathe and grow, mess up and try again. That’s the real mark. That’s the permanent ink.
